Struct aws_sdk_iam::operation::add_role_to_instance_profile::builders::AddRoleToInstanceProfileOutputBuilder
source · #[non_exhaustive]pub struct AddRoleToInstanceProfileOutputBuilder { /* private fields */ }Expand description
A builder for AddRoleToInstanceProfileOutput.
Implementations§
source§impl AddRoleToInstanceProfileOutputBuilder
impl AddRoleToInstanceProfileOutputBuilder
sourcepub fn build(self) -> AddRoleToInstanceProfileOutput
pub fn build(self) -> AddRoleToInstanceProfileOutput
Consumes the builder and constructs a AddRoleToInstanceProfileOutput.
Trait Implementations§
source§impl Clone for AddRoleToInstanceProfileOutputBuilder
impl Clone for AddRoleToInstanceProfileOutputBuilder
source§fn clone(&self) -> AddRoleToInstanceProfileOutputBuilder
fn clone(&self) -> AddRoleToInstanceProfileOutputBuilder
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moresource§impl Default for AddRoleToInstanceProfileOutputBuilder
impl Default for AddRoleToInstanceProfileOutputBuilder
source§fn default() -> AddRoleToInstanceProfileOutputBuilder
fn default() -> AddRoleToInstanceProfileOutputBuilder
Returns the “default value” for a type. Read more
source§impl PartialEq for AddRoleToInstanceProfileOutputBuilder
impl PartialEq for AddRoleToInstanceProfileOutputBuilder
source§fn eq(&self, other: &AddRoleToInstanceProfileOutputBuilder) -> bool
fn eq(&self, other: &AddRoleToInstanceProfileOutputBuilder) -> bool
This method tests for
self and other values to be equal, and is used
by ==.impl StructuralPartialEq for AddRoleToInstanceProfileOutputBuilder
Auto Trait Implementations§
impl Freeze for AddRoleToInstanceProfileOutputBuilder
impl RefUnwindSafe for AddRoleToInstanceProfileOutputBuilder
impl Send for AddRoleToInstanceProfileOutputBuilder
impl Sync for AddRoleToInstanceProfileOutputBuilder
impl Unpin for AddRoleToInstanceProfileOutputBuilder
impl UnwindSafe for AddRoleToInstanceProfileOutputBuilder
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
source§impl<T> Instrument for T
impl<T> Instrument for T
source§fn instrument(self, span: Span) -> Instrumented<Self>
fn instrument(self, span: Span) -> Instrumented<Self>
source§fn in_current_span(self) -> Instrumented<Self>
fn in_current_span(self) -> Instrumented<Self>
source§impl<T> IntoEither for T
impl<T> IntoEither for T
source§fn into_either(self, into_left: bool) -> Either<Self, Self>
fn into_either(self, into_left: bool) -> Either<Self, Self>
Converts
self into a Left variant of Either<Self, Self>
if into_left is true.
Converts self into a Right variant of Either<Self, Self>
otherwise. Read moresource§fn into_either_with<F>(self, into_left: F) -> Either<Self, Self>
fn into_either_with<F>(self, into_left: F) -> Either<Self, Self>
Converts
self into a Left variant of Either<Self, Self>
if into_left(&self) returns true.
Converts self into a Right variant of Either<Self, Self>
otherwise. Read moreCreates a shared type from an unshared type.